pad图是一种什么图形,pad图是流程图吗

 2023-08-19  阅读 297  评论 0

摘要:今天由小编为大家整理发布,本网站分享生活常识、旅游攻略、教育教学、房产楼市等综合信息,希望大家能够喜欢。以下就是我们要分享的内容:大家好,小活来为大家解答以上问题。pad图一般在什么阶段使用,pad图很多人还不知道,现在让我们一起来看看吧!

今天由小编为大家整理发布,本网站分享生活常识、旅游攻略、教育教学、房产楼市等综合信息,希望大家能够喜欢。

以下就是我们要分享的内容:

大家好,小活来为大家解答以上问题。pad图一般在什么阶段使用,pad图很多人还不知道,现在让我们一起来看看吧!

1、 软件工程分析工具

2、 (1)程序流程图

3、 程序流程图通过符号和线条直观地描述了程序的逻辑流程及其执行交互。它独立于任何编程语言,更直观、更清晰、更易学。但也有一定的局限性,如符号不够规范,随机性强,不利于工程实现。

4、 对于一些更复杂的结构,流程图的表现能力是有限的。

5、 (2)N-S图

6、 Nassi和Shneiderman基于结构化程序设计的原理提出了一种称为N-S图的图描述工具。N-S图以五种基本控制结构为基础,五种控制结构组合嵌套,采用自顶向下的过程对程序进行分解。

7、 (3) Pad drawing

8、 由日本日立公司发明,由程序流程图演变而来,目前已被ISO认可。它是一个制图工具,用结构化的设计思想来呈现程序的逻辑结构。

9、 焊盘图形的基本符号

10、 类似于程序流程图和NS图,基本符号有顺序、分支、循环、判断等等。

11、 衬垫的主要组成和特性

12、 (1)操作原则:从左上端点开始,自上而下、自左而右执行。

13、 (2)层次结构:最左边的竖线是程序的主线,也就是第一个控制结构。增加级别,并逐渐向右延伸(每增加一个级别,图形会向右延伸一条垂直线)。竖线总数=程序的级数。

14、 (3)3)PAD的优点:使逻辑清晰,易读易记,易于将PDA图转换成高级编程语言源程序。

15、 应用示例1(阿克曼函数)

16、 为了说明PAD的使用,举一个Ackermann函数的例子,Ackermann函数是非本原递归函数。

17、 输入是两个自然数,输出是一个自然数。

18、 应用示例2(求最大整数问题)

19、 有n个正整数k(1),k(2),…,k(n),其中n1。在这些正整数中,找出最大的数和第二大的数。这个问题可以分别用流程图和PAD图表示如下。可以看到,PAD图的思路更清晰,有利于简化()。

20、 拉制工具

本文到此结束,希望对大家有所帮助。

Www.517338.coM麻布岗信息网综合在线信息,汇聚城市生活,美食,购物,旅游,房产,交通,家居,财经,教育,健康,娱乐,历史,汽车,生活消费门户网站

免责声明:我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理,本文部分文字与图片资源来自于网络,转载此文是出于传递更多信息之目的,若有来源标注错误或侵犯了您的合法权益,请立即通知我们,情况属实,我们会第一时间予以删除,并同时向您表示歉意,谢谢!

原文链接:http://www.517338.com/a/baike/85052.html

标签:图一阶段pad

发表评论:

管理员

  • 内容332661
  • 积分0
  • 金币0
关于我们
麻布岗信息网(www.517338.com)综合在线信息,汇聚城市生活,美食,购物,旅游,房产,交通,家居,财经,教育,健康,娱乐,历史,汽车,生活消费门户网站
联系方式
电话:13524672021
地址:
Email:773537036@qq.com
注册登录
注册帐号
登录帐号

Copyright © 2022 麻布岗信息网 Inc. 【测试站】 保留所有权利。 Powered by www.517338.com

陕ICP备2022013085号

  • 我要关灯
    我要开灯
  • 客户电话
    773537036

    工作时间:8:00-18:00

    客服电话

    13524672021

    电子邮件

    773537036@qq.com

  • 官方微信

    扫码二维码

    获取最新动态

  • 返回顶部